The Belgium rice flour market is experiencing steady growth driven by the increasing consumer demand for gluten-free and healthier food alternatives. Rice flour is widely used in various food products including bakery goods, snacks, and gluten-free products, fueling its market expansion. The rising awareness regarding the health benefits of rice flour, such as its high nutritional value and easy digestibility, is further contributing to its popularity among health-conscious consumers in Belgium. Additionally, the growing trend of plant-based and vegan diets is also boosting the demand for rice flour as a versatile ingredient in plant-based recipes. Market players are focused on product innovation, quality enhancement, and expanding distribution channels to capitalize on the growing market opportunity in Belgium.

In the Belgium rice flour market, some challenges faced include limited consumer awareness about the benefits of rice flour as a gluten-free alternative, competition from other gluten-free flours like almond or coconut flour, and fluctuations in raw material prices. Additionally, the relatively small market size compared to other European countries can make it challenging for rice flour producers to achieve economies of scale and competitive pricing. Ensuring consistent quality and supply chain logistics, as well as complying with strict food safety regulations, are also key challenges in this market. To overcome these obstacles, companies in the Belgium rice flour market may need to focus on educating consumers, developing innovative product formulations, and building strong partnerships with suppliers to enhance competitiveness and sustainability.
